This probably depends upon one's sense of humor, since a guy did get executed and all, but...

It's not just one guy though. If the reports are true Jang was in favor of moving North Korea towards the path of Chinese-style economic reform as well as opposed to the "nuclear-first" policy which held North Korea's nuclear program as non-negotiable. If he had won whatever power struggle evidently took place, it could have sharply reduced the chance of nuclear war and increased the living standards for the North Korean people. Also, since executions among North Korea's top leadership are so uncommon, this could scare a lot of the generals in carrying out orders from Kim Jong Un even if they are highly imprudent or suicidal.
